Kentucky, identified as a hot spot, went on to implement policies that dramatically increased the number of syringe service programs, which are known to reduce HIV transmission. Given the energy crisis at the time, the administration wanted states to reduce oil consumption by imposing a maximum speed limit of 55 mph. Instead, Nixon signed a law saying states could receive federal highway funding only if they lowered speed limits. Perry is a citizen of the Muscogee Nation, and the crimes occurred within the tribes reservation. Perry was previously convicted in Tulsa County District Court in 2020, but the conviction was later dismissed after the Supreme Court ruled in McGirt v. Oklahoma that the state lacked jurisdiction to prosecute the case. 22-CR-163.
